I have been on core for one week at WW. I am now on their "flex" plan. I think their "core" program is a great one if you can stick to this kind of program. It mostly consists of foods that you would equate with "clean" eating.

There are lists of foods on the core program that you pick and choose from, things like lean meats and poutlry, eggs, fresh fruits and vegetables, beans and legumes, whole wheat pasta, oatmeal and brown rice.

You don't have to "count" these foods like you do on the flex plan. You just eat until you are satisfied. You get 35 "flex points" per week to spend on top of your core foods to spend on things like cream in your coffee, going out for pizza, alcoholic drinks, a piece of birthday cake, etc.

The reason why I switched so quickly is for accountability. I try to eat mostly core but sometimes I would have something that wasn't core and this was happening more and more. I decided if I counted all of my points per day and stayed in my point range it would give me more control because I am staying within a certain number of calories.

I have been on WW for 2 weeks, I have lost 7 pounds. I know mostly water, but hey I will take it.
